
Is it possible to batch rename files based on metadata like creation date?
Batch renaming files using metadata attributes such as creation dates enables efficient organization by embedding chronological context directly into filenames. This approach helps users quickly identify file versions or timelines without manual inspection, streamlining workflows especially for time-sensitive projects or recurring documents.
